  1. The Bailey–Johnson 150-metre race was a track and field event that occurred in Toronto, Ontario on Sunday, 1 June 1997.. In an effort to settle the dispute regarding who was the "world's fastest man", a 150 metres race not sanctioned by IAAF was held at SkyDome between 1996 Olympic 100 metre champion Donovan Bailey from Canada and 1996 Olympic 200 metre and 400 metre champion Michael Johnson ...

  3. Donovan Bailey. 1967-. Canadian sprinter. C anadian sprinter Donovan Bailey set the world record in a 100-meter race in 1996, earning the distinction of "world's fastest man." At his peak during the 1996 Summer Olympic Games in Atlanta, the Jamaican-born Bailey ran a record-setting, gold-medal-winning time of 9.84 seconds.
